Output d2bce104bd4308c863772f6700ce0831f3496a8085568d28fa0859abfd04f00a:0

value
850754798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85832f09b775ffe4b8954e4dc2659c050f902741 OP_EQUAL
address
3Drxws2h2aCCWas56X2wAXKfgjsoDMu6iA
transaction
d2bce104bd4308c863772f6700ce0831f3496a8085568d28fa0859abfd04f00a
confirmations
325760
spent
true